Nick Patrick

 

As a London-based music producer, Nick has built a remarkable career, contributing to the sale of over 50 million albums across a wide range of genres, including pop, folk, world music, and classical crossover.

Most recently, Nick produced I Love Me More, the new album by Chloe Flower, featuring newly reimagined performances of iconic songs such as “Flowers” by Miley Cyrus, “Cruel Summer” by Taylor Swift, and “Yesterday” by The Beatles, with Babyface on vocals. He also produced Alaska Baby, the latest release from Cesare Cremonini.

In 2023, Nick produced the debut album by piano virtuoso Micah McLaurin, featuring inventive pop-classical interpretations of “Moon River,” “All I Want for Christmas,” and “Diamonds Are a Girl’s Best Friend,” alongside original material. The album includes performances by the Royal Philharmonic Orchestra, recorded at Abbey Road Studios.

Nick reached a major milestone at the end of 2023 with the #1 album on Billboard’s Year-End Classical Crossover chart: A Family Christmas by Andrea Bocelli, Matteo Bocelli, and Virginia Bocelli. He also produced the #4 album, Drastic Symphonies, for Def Leppard with the Royal Philharmonic Orchestra.  It was their highest charting album since 1995.

Further chart success followed, with three albums appearing on the December 24, 2023 Billboard Classical Crossover chart: Christmas by HAUSER at #2, Chloe Hearts Christmas by Chloe Flower at #3, and Drastic Symphonies at #5.

In total, Nick has achieved nine #1 UK albums, a #1 UK single, 17 Top 5 albums, and 22 Top 10 albums over the past six years. He has been nominated for three Grammy Awards and has won eight Album of the Year honors at the Classic BRIT Awards.

His extensive production credits include work with an extraordinary roster of artists such as Brian Wilson, Johnny Cash, Shirley Bassey, Bob Marley, Elvis Presley, Roy Orbison, The Carpenters, Aretha Franklin, The Beach Boys, Buddy Holly, Plácido Domingo, Sting, Seal, Ball & Boe, Il Divo, and Gipsy Kings.

A regular presence at leading studios worldwide, Nick primarily operates out of his privately owned Shine Studios in London.
